High social contacts, the finesses of communication and strategic publication <strong>–</strong> these<br />
were factors in which Constantijn Sr. was of great help for his sons, for <strong>Christiaan</strong> Jr. in<br />
particular. They also show that there was a decisively social dimension to the development of<br />
<strong>Christiaan</strong> Jr.’s natural scientific career. This dimension forms the theme for Chapter VI, as<br />
<strong>Christiaan</strong> Jr.’s movements at three different courts in Europe (London, Paris and The<br />
Hague) are discussed, with a focus on the specific social surrounding in which <strong>Christiaan</strong>’s<br />
work and endeavors were to take root.<br />
